The quantum technology environment covers an extensive array of technical approaches and equipment executions, each offering distinct benefits for particular computational duties. Superconducting quantum processors function at very low temperatures and use Josephson junctions to create manageable quantum states, providing superb coherence properties for quantum operations. Confined ion systems use electromagnetic fields to separate and control individual ions, offering high-fidelity quantum thresholds and prolonged consistency times that are particularly suitable for specific quantum procedures. Photonic quantum machines take advantage of the properties of light particles to execute quantum computations, potentially offering benefits in terms of operating temperature ranges and network link. Topological quantum computing strive to create greater secure quantum states that are naturally protected from external noise and interruption. The rudimentary concepts behind quantum computing indicate a paradigm shift from classical computational techniques, leveraging the unique traits of quantum mechanics to process data in ways traditional computer systems, such as the Dell XPS, cannot match. Quantum superposition allows quantum bits, or qubits, to exist in varied states at once, while quantum entanglement establishes connections among particles that enable complex parallel operations. These quantum effects allow quantum computers to explore multiple solution paths concurrently, possibly addressing specific types of problems exponentially more quickly than their traditional equivalents.
